I tried some in 9MM and .40 recently due to the price. They smoked a lot more than the bullets from Precision. They were not as clean to handle either. I would just as soon shoot lead. I do like the bullets from Precision, and can recommend them.
 
My experience is the same as Walkalong's. I have been trying to work up a good load for their 130gr 9mm bullets, but it isnt working too well. They smoke slightly less than lead, but still smoke. I have used precision bullets in the past and dont recall them smoking as bad as the BBIs. Dave Long of Precision Bullets seems to be a pretty good guy. He has always been willing to answer my questions and emails promptly.

Even though the bullets are coated, i still get a little bit of leading in my Glock barrels. Its not really a big deal, just invest in a few packs of pure copper scrub pads (aka: chore boy) and use them with your bore brush.
 
I've shot maybe 1k of the 130gr 9mm bullets, mostly in a stock Glock.
Accuracy is fine, no leading.
My fingers get dirty when I load them, but that's my only complaint.
 
+1 on the Precision Bullets. I've used them in 45 and had good results. They slide right into the cylinder of a moon clip revolver:p. I just received an order of Black Bullets in 9mm. Gonna give them a try.
